The Shifting Paradigm: From Technical Prowess to Holistic Leadership
For decades, executive recruitment was primarily a technical exercise. A CEO needed financial acumen, a CTO required deep technological knowledge, and a Sales Director needed a proven track record of hitting targets. While these hard skills remain fundamental, they are no longer sufficient to guarantee long-term success. The modern C-suite operates in a dynamic, interconnected environment where the ability to collaborate, adapt, and communicate effectively is paramount.
The limitations of a purely technical approach become apparent when considering the high failure rate of executive placements. A significant percentage of executives who fail in new roles often do so not due to a lack of technical skills, but because of poor alignment with the company culture or an inability to manage relationships and lead their teams effectively. This underscores the critical need for a more holistic recruitment strategy, one that deeply evaluates the full spectrum of a candidate's capabilities.
Defining Soft Skills in the Executive Context
Soft skills in executive recruitment extend far beyond basic communication. They encompass a sophisticated set of emotional and social competencies that determine how an individual manages themselves and interacts with others. For a C-level executive, these include:
- Emotional Intelligence (EI): The ability to recognize and manage one's own emotions, and to understand and influence the emotions of others.
- Adaptability and Resilience: The capacity to thrive amid ambiguity, bounce back from setbacks, and lead an organization through change.
- Strategic Communication: Articulating a vision clearly, persuasively, and transparently to diverse stakeholders.
- Leadership and Team Management: Inspiring, mentoring, and building high-performance, culturally aligned teams.
- Negotiation and Conflict Resolution: Mediating complex situations and forging consensus among competing interests.

The Strategic Advantage of Soft Skills in Driving Business Success
Incorporating a robust soft skills assessment into the executive search process provides a tangible competitive advantage. It directly impacts several key areas of organizational performance:
1. Enhanced Decision-Making and Strategic Alignment
Executive search involves identifying leaders who can make tough, high-impact decisions. Soft skills like critical thinking, active listening, and collaboration ensure these decisions are not made in a vacuum. Leaders with strong soft skills are better at seeking diverse perspectives, processing complex information, and gaining buy-in from their teams. This leads to more robust, strategically aligned outcomes that propel the business forward.
2. Cultivating a Strong Company Culture
A leader's soft skills are a primary driver of the organizational culture. An executive who is empathetic and collaborative fosters an environment of trust and psychological safety. Conversely, a highly competent but abrasive leader can create a toxic atmosphere, leading to high turnover, low morale, and reduced productivity. The Challenge for Recruiters: How to Effectively Assess Soft Skills
Unlike hard skills, which can often be verified through certifications, technical tests, or past performance metrics, soft skills are more subtle. They manifest in behaviors, interactions, and reactions to specific situations. This is where specialized recruitment expertise becomes vital.

- Behavioral Event Interviews (BEI): Asking candidates to describe specific past situations, their actions, and the outcomes. This provides concrete evidence of how they have utilized soft skills in real-world scenarios. The ability of a candidate to highlight their soft skills in an interview is a skill in itself.
- Psychometric Assessments: Utilizing scientifically validated tools to measure personality traits, emotional intelligence, and leadership potential.
- 360-Degree Reference Checks: Gathering feedback from former peers, subordinates, and superiors to get a comprehensive view of a candidate's interpersonal dynamics and leadership style.
- Situational Judgment Tests: Presenting hypothetical business challenges and evaluating how candidates would respond, assessing their problem-solving and ethical reasoning.
By employing these rigorous methods, headhunters can move beyond surface-level impressions and gain a true understanding of a candidate's executive potential.
